Slow Cooker BBQ Beef Brisket

Prep Time: 10 minutes

Cook Time: 8 hours

Total Time: 8 hours

Ingredients

  • 1 tablespoon dried thyme
  • 1 tablespoon dried paprika
  • 2 teaspoons salt
  • 2 teaspoons pepper
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• 1/2 teaspoon cumin
  • 1 tablespoon brown sugar
  • 3 pounds beef brisket
  • 1 tablespoon mesquite liquid smoke
  • 1 1/2 cup Stubb's barbecue sauce
  • 2 tablespoons worcestershire sauce

Instructions

  1. Add thyme, paprika, salt, pepper, onion powder, garlic powder, cayenne pepper, cumin, and brown sugar to a bowl and mix to combine. Set aside.
  2. Spray inside of slow cooker with nonstick spray.
  3. Add bbq sauce and worcestershire to slow cooker and mix.
  4. Rub beef brisket with liquid smoke and seasoning mixture until beef is fully covered on all sides.
  5. Add brisket to slow cooker and coat with the bbq/worcestershire mixture.
  6. Cook on low 8-10 hours.
